Much of the most important work we do in economicdevelopment is about what government agencies call economic adjustment, i.e. helping workers, businesses, and communities affected by an economic shock, such as a plant closing or a wider economic downturn. In recent years, we’ve seen a number of interesting new community development models being used out in the field. To briefly summarize, WealthWorks is an asset-based community development strategy that helps region to understand their assets (forms of community wealth) and to help grow and retain assets that remain anchored in the community.
